The Ledgerpine invoice renderer converts billing records into print-ready PDFs. The pipeline is deterministic: identical inputs must yield byte-identical output, which is why we embed fonts, fix the producer timestamp, and disable compression heuristics. Rendering cost is dominated by table pagination and font subsetting, so both are bounded by explicit limits rather than heuristics. For discussion at sync: whether the pagination lookahead is too conservative. Current constants follow.

constants for yaduf-fahag:
BUDGETS = {
    "kelix": 528,
    "briwyn": 734,
}

Welcome to on-call for Querylint. Quick rules for SQL files: uppercase keywords, no `SELECT *`, explicit join conditions, one statement per file in migrations. Plugin authors: your custom rules must be idempotent and must not shell out. CI blocks merges on any lint error — no overrides. The complete rule catalog and plugin API notes are on the internal page here:

wiki page, kahog-hahig: https://vault.zemvargrid.internal/display/deploy/repo/settings/merge_requests/job/settings/6f3b933774dbc5320a4daa18

### Escalation

If Gridsmith's puzzle generation queue stalls for more than ten minutes during a release window, first check the solver worker pool and restart any workers stuck in the backtracking phase. If throughput does not recover within two restart cycles, halt the release and escalate to the generation subsystem owners rather than retrying blindly, as repeated restarts can corrupt the clue cache. Escalation requests go to the on-call maintainer.

escalation mailbox, kaweg-kahif: druwyn.sordor@nelvroworks.corp

Release checklist — GrowMind controller v4.2: verify the sensor-drift compensation actually kicked in. The humidity probes in the Fernvale test house drift about 2% per week, and the new auto-recalibration should flatten that out. Watch the drift dashboard for 48 hours after rollout; if the slope doesn't level off, roll back and ping the firmware folks — don't try to hand-tune offsets yourself, it never ends well. Log your check against the build tagged below.

session token of kagup-hahaf = htk3_2b8